132 times table

1X132= 132
2X132= 264
3X132= 396
4X132= 528
5X132= 660
6X132= 792
7X132= 924
8X132= 1056
9X132= 1188
10X132= 1320
11X132= 1452
12X132= 1584
13X132= 1716
14X132= 1848
15X132= 1980
16X132= 2112
17X132= 2244
18X132= 2376
19X132= 2508
20X132= 2640
21X132= 2772
22X132= 2904
23X132= 3036
24X132= 3168
25X132= 3300
26X132= 3432
27X132= 3564
28X132= 3696
29X132= 3828
30X132= 3960
31X132= 4092
32X132= 4224
33X132= 4356
34X132= 4488
35X132= 4620
36X132= 4752
37X132= 4884
38X132= 5016
39X132= 5148
40X132= 5280
41X132= 5412
42X132= 5544
43X132= 5676
44X132= 5808
45X132= 5940
46X132= 6072
47X132= 6204
48X132= 6336
49X132= 6468
50X132= 6600
51X132= 6732
52X132= 6864
53X132= 6996
54X132= 7128
55X132= 7260
56X132= 7392
57X132= 7524
58X132= 7656
59X132= 7788
60X132= 7920
61X132= 8052
62X132= 8184
63X132= 8316
64X132= 8448
65X132= 8580
66X132= 8712
67X132= 8844
68X132= 8976
69X132= 9108
70X132= 9240
71X132= 9372
72X132= 9504
73X132= 9636
74X132= 9768
75X132= 9900
76X132= 10032
77X132= 10164
78X132= 10296
79X132= 10428
80X132= 10560
81X132= 10692
82X132= 10824
83X132= 10956
84X132= 11088
85X132= 11220
86X132= 11352
87X132= 11484
88X132= 11616
89X132= 11748
90X132= 11880
91X132= 12012
92X132= 12144
93X132= 12276
94X132= 12408
95X132= 12540
96X132= 12672
97X132= 12804
98X132= 12936
99X132= 13068
100X132= 13200
101X132= 13332
102X132= 13464
103X132= 13596
104X132= 13728
105X132= 13860
106X132= 13992
107X132= 14124
108X132= 14256
109X132= 14388
110X132= 14520
111X132= 14652
112X132= 14784
113X132= 14916
114X132= 15048
115X132= 15180
116X132= 15312
117X132= 15444
118X132= 15576
119X132= 15708
120X132= 15840
121X132= 15972
122X132= 16104
123X132= 16236
124X132= 16368
125X132= 16500
126X132= 16632
127X132= 16764
128X132= 16896
129X132= 17028
130X132= 17160
131X132= 17292
132X132= 17424
